Kinds Of Car Keys
Before diving into the replacement car keys procedure, it's necessary to understand the different types of car keys presently in use. Each type varies in complexity, cost, and the process required for replacement.
Type of Car KeyDescriptionReplacement ProcessAverage CostTraditional KeysBasic mechanical keys that do not need programming.Easy duplication at a locksmith or hardware store.₤ 1 - ₤ 10Transponder KeysKeys with an embedded chip that communicates with the car's ignition.Needs professional programs and cutting.₤ 50 - ₤ 150Smart Keys/ Key FobsAdvanced keys with push-to-start functionality and remote access functions.Replacement through car dealership or certified locksmith professional.₤ 200 - ₤ 600Keyless Entry RemotesRemotes that control door locks and other functions.Battery replacement might be sufficient, otherwise programming is required.₤ 30 - ₤ 1501. Traditional Keys
Standard keys are one of the most standard type and are frequently found in older lorries. They are basic metal keys that can be quickly copied at local locksmith professionals or hardware stores. The replacement process is simple as it needs no programs.
2. Transponder Keys
Transponder keys have actually become more typical, specifically in lorries produced after the late 1990s. These keys consist of a chip that sends a special signal to the car's ignition system, ensuring that only the right key can start the vehicle. Replacing a transponder key includes cutting a brand-new Key Chip Replacement and shows it, which usually requires licensed specialists.
3. Smart Keys/ Key Fobs
Smart keys represent the height of automotive technology, featuring touch-less entry and ignition systems. These keys often include extra performances, like remote vehicle start and panic alarms. Since of their intricacy, replacements typically require to go through a car dealership or a specialized locksmith.
4. Keyless Entry Remotes
Separate from the physical key, keyless entry remotes permit users to lock and open their cars from a distance. Replacing these can typically be as easy as altering the battery. If the remote itself is lost or damaged, programming a new one is important to restore complete functionality.

Expenses Associated with Car Key Replacements
As evidenced in the above table, the expenses of changing car keys can vary widely based on the kind of key and the method of replacement. Typically, car key replacements can range from a couple of dollars for basic conventional keys to numerous hundred dollars for smart keys or key fobs.

A: While some standard keys can be duplicated quickly, transponder and clever keys typically require specialized devices and shows that a routine person may not have. Consulting a professional is advised.
Q2: How long does it take to replace a car key?
A: The time it takes to replace a car key differs. Standard keys can frequently be duplicated within minutes, while transponder and clever keys may take longer due to programs.
Q3: What should I do if I lose all my car keys?
A: If all keys are lost, you'll likely need to call a car dealership or a locksmith professional that offers a "lockout" service. They can develop a new key based upon your car's VIN and programs requirements.
Q4: Are there any innovations available to help avoid losing keys in the future?
A: Yes, numerous technologies such as Bluetooth key finders are offered that can assist track your keys through a smart device app.
Q5: Is it possible to avoid key fob or wise key loss?
A: Using key chains, designated key holders, and hooks can assist. Additionally, some cars feature features that inform you when you leave the key inside or nearby.
